1. The Inner Circle: Curated Connections for the Ambitious

Website: The Inner Circle

Overview:
The Inner Circle is not just another dating app; it is a meticulously curated community designed specifically for ambitious, like-minded singles. With a strict vetting process, this platform ensures that its members are serious about dating, successful in their careers, and genuinely interesting individuals. For the young professional in the Netherlands, particularly in cities like Amsterdam, Rotterdam, and Utrecht, The Inner Circle offers an unparalleled opportunity to connect with peers who understand the demands and rewards of a driven life. This app stands as a non-negotiable choice for those who value quality over quantity.

Key Features:

  • Strict Vetting Process: Every new member application is reviewed manually to maintain a high standard of quality, education, and professional background. This ensures a community of serious, well-established individuals.
  • Curated Feed: The appโ€™s algorithm focuses on presenting you with compatible matches who share your interests, values, and professional trajectory.
  • Exclusive Events: The Inner Circle frequently hosts exclusive, members-only events in major cities worldwide, including the Netherlands. These range from sophisticated cocktail parties to cultural gatherings, providing organic networking and dating opportunities in a refined setting.
  • “Spots” Feature: Discover and share your favorite upscale venues, allowing you to see who else frequents these spots and potentially arrange a meeting.
  • Travel Planner: Inform other members of your upcoming travel plans, enabling connections with locals or fellow travelers in different cities.

Advantages for Young Professionals:

  • High-Quality Matches: The rigorous vetting significantly reduces time wasted on incompatible profiles, ensuring you encounter individuals who are equally driven and established.
  • Serious Intent: Members on The Inner Circle are generally looking for meaningful, long-term relationships, aligning with the goals of many young professionals.
  • Networking Opportunities: The emphasis on professional background and exclusive events naturally fosters an environment where professional networking can seamlessly blend with dating.
  • Less Swiping Fatigue: Due to the curated nature, the volume of profiles is lower, but the quality is exponentially higher, leading to a more efficient and less overwhelming dating experience.
  • Strong Presence in NL Urban Centers: The app has a robust and active user base in major Dutch cities, making it highly effective for local professionals.

Disadvantages for Young Professionals:

  • Exclusivity Barrier: The strict vetting process means not everyone gets accepted, which can be frustrating if your application is declined.
  • Smaller User Base: Compared to mass-market apps like Tinder or Bumble, the user pool is smaller, potentially limiting options in less populated areas.
  • Cost: While a basic profile is free, unlocking most features and truly engaging with the community requires a premium subscription, which is notably more expensive than many other apps.
  • Potential for Elitism: The focus on professional success and “exclusivity” might deter some or foster a perception of elitism, though for the target audience, this is often seen as a benefit.

2. Hinge: The Relationship App “Designed to Be Deleted”

Website: Hinge

Overview:
Hinge has strategically positioned itself as “the dating app designed to be deleted,” a bold declaration that resonates deeply with young professionals seeking genuine connections rather than endless swiping. Moving away from the superficiality of traditional swipe-based apps, Hinge encourages users to build comprehensive profiles that showcase personality through thoughtful prompts, photos, and even short videos. Its algorithm focuses on matching users based on shared interests and values, fostering conversations that go beyond surface-level attraction. For professionals tired of casual encounters, Hinge represents a serious commitment to meaningful dating.

Key Features:

  • Prompts and Answers: Users answer a series of engaging prompts (e.g., “My greatest strength isโ€ฆ”, “Iโ€™m looking forโ€ฆ”) which serve as conversation starters and reveal personality beyond photos.
  • Liking Specific Content: Instead of a generic “like,” users can like a specific photo or prompt answer on someoneโ€™s profile, initiating a conversation directly related to that content.
  • “Most Compatible” Feature: Hingeโ€™s algorithm uses Nobel-Prize-winning research to suggest a “Most Compatible” match each day, aiming for truly synergistic connections.
  • Video Prompts: Integrate short video clips into your profile to showcase more of your personality and interests.
  • Detailed Filters: Robust filtering options allow users to specify preferences for various criteria, including education, height, religion, and family plans.

Advantages for Young Professionals:

  • Focus on Deeper Connections: The prompt-based system naturally encourages more thoughtful engagement and reduces the likelihood of superficial interactions. This saves valuable time by filtering out those not serious.
  • High-Quality Conversations: By allowing users to comment on specific profile elements, Hinge facilitates more organic and engaging initial conversations, moving beyond generic greetings.
  • Relationship-Oriented User Base: The appโ€™s stated mission and design attract individuals who are generally seeking serious, long-term relationships, aligning perfectly with professional aspirations.
  • Algorithm Sophistication: Hingeโ€™s algorithm is highly regarded for its ability to learn user preferences and suggest truly compatible matches, enhancing the efficiency of your search.
  • Growing Popularity in NL: Hingeโ€™s user base in the Netherlands, particularly among younger, educated demographics, is rapidly expanding, offering a vibrant pool of potential matches.

Disadvantages for Young Professionals:

  • Slower Pace: The emphasis on thoughtful engagement means less rapid swiping. For those accustomed to quick matches, Hingeโ€™s pace might feel slower.
  • Limited Free Features: While usable for free, many advanced features (like unlimited likes or seeing who liked you) are locked behind a paid “Preferred” membership.
  • Initial Time Investment: Creating a truly compelling profile with thoughtful answers to prompts requires more initial effort than simply uploading photos and a short bio.
  • User Base Still Developing in Some Regions: While growing, its user base in smaller Dutch towns might not be as dense as in major cities.

3. Bumble: Empowering Connections, Professionally Aligned

Website: Bumble

Overview:
Bumble distinguishes itself with a unique premise: in heterosexual matches, women make the first move. This critical design choice was implemented to empower women, reduce unsolicited messages, and foster more respectful interactions. Beyond dating (Bumble Date), the platform also offers modes for finding friends (Bumble BFF) and professional networking (Bumble Bizz), making it a versatile tool for the multi-faceted young professional. Its assertive stance on respect and clear communication makes it a highly attractive option in the Dutch dating landscape, where directness is often appreciated.

Key Features:

  • Women Make the First Move: In opposite-sex matches, women must send the first message within 24 hours of matching, or the match expires. In same-sex matches, either person can initiate.
  • 24-Hour Timer: Matches expire if no message is sent within 24 hours, or if the recipient doesnโ€™t reply within 24 hours, encouraging prompt communication.
  • Bumble Boost/Premium: Paid subscriptions offer features like extending matches, re-matching with expired connections, and seeing who has liked your profile.
  • In-App Video and Voice Calls: Users can transition to video or voice calls directly within the app without exchanging personal contact information, enhancing safety.
  • Profile Badges: Display interests, lifestyle choices, and even astrological signs to provide more insight into your personality.

Advantages for Young Professionals:

  • Reduced Harassment: The “women first” rule significantly curtails unsolicited and inappropriate messages, creating a more comfortable and respectful environment for all users. This saves mental energy and time.
  • Quality Over Quantity: The 24-hour timer encourages decisive action and engagement, leading to more focused interactions rather than accumulating stale matches.
  • Professional Alignment: The existence of Bumble Bizz subtly reinforces a professional mindset within the appโ€™s ecosystem, attracting users who are likely career-focused.
  • Widely Adopted in NL: Bumble has a substantial and active user base across the Netherlands, particularly among young, educated individuals in urban areas.
  • Empowering Dynamic: For women, the ability to initiate conversations provides control and reduces the passive waiting game often associated with dating apps. For men, it ensures genuine interest from matches.

Disadvantages for Young Professionals:

  • Time Pressure: The 24-hour match expiration can be challenging for busy professionals who may not check the app constantly.
  • Limited Male Initiative: For men, the inability to initiate conversations can feel restrictive, requiring patience for women to make the first move.
  • Still Prone to Casual Users: While generally more serious than Tinder, Bumble still hosts a significant number of users seeking casual encounters, requiring careful discernment.
  • Premium Features are Priced: To fully leverage features like “Extend” or “Rematch,” a paid subscription is necessary, adding to the cost of dating.

4. Lexa: The Established Powerhouse in Dutch Dating

Website: Lexa

Overview:
Lexa is the Dutch equivalent of Match.com, and as such, it holds a dominant position in the Netherlands for serious, long-term relationship seekers. Unlike the more app-centric, swipe-heavy platforms, Lexa operates as a comprehensive dating website with a robust app interface. It caters to a slightly older, more mature demographic than Tinder or Bumble, making it an excellent choice for young professionals who have moved past casual dating and are genuinely committed to finding a life partner. Its extensive search filters and focus on detailed profiles ensure a highly targeted approach to finding compatibility.

Key Features:

  • Extensive Profile Creation: Users fill out detailed profiles covering interests, lifestyle, values, and relationship goals, allowing for deep insights before matching.
  • Advanced Search Filters: Search for matches based on highly specific criteria, including education level, income, religion, willingness to relocate, and family plans.
  • “Daily Picks”: Curated daily suggestions of compatible profiles based on your preferences and activity.
  • “Boost” and “Incognito Mode”: Paid features to increase profile visibility or browse discreetly without leaving traces.
  • Events (Less Frequent): While not as central as The Inner Circle, Lexa occasionally organizes social events for its members.

Advantages for Young Professionals:

  • Largest User Base in NL for Serious Dating: Lexa boasts a massive and active user base specifically within the Netherlands, significantly increasing your chances of finding compatible local singles.
  • High Intent for Long-Term Relationships: The platformโ€™s reputation and subscription model naturally attract individuals who are genuinely serious about finding a committed relationship, filtering out casual daters.
  • Detailed Compatibility Matching: The extensive profiles and search filters allow for highly precise matching, saving young professionals valuable time by presenting truly relevant prospects.
  • Trusted and Established Brand: As part of the Match Group, Lexa benefits from years of experience and a proven track record in facilitating successful long-term relationships.
  • Mature and Stable Demographic: The user base generally consists of individuals who are established in their careers and lives, aligning well with the professional aspirations of the target audience.

Disadvantages for Young Professionals:

  • Subscription Required for Full Functionality: Lexa operates primarily on a paid subscription model. While you can browse profiles for free, communication and advanced features are locked behind a paywall, which can be a significant investment.
  • Interface Can Feel Dated: Compared to newer, more sleek apps, Lexaโ€™s interface might feel less modern and intuitive to some users.
  • Less Focus on Spontaneity: The emphasis on detailed profiles and deliberate matching means less spontaneous interaction compared to swipe-based apps.
  • Potential for Information Overload: The sheer volume of profile information can sometimes feel overwhelming, requiring more time to sift through.

5. Parship: The Scientific Approach to Lasting Love

Website: Parship

Overview:
Parship is a powerhouse in the European online dating scene, particularly in the Netherlands, renowned for its scientific approach to matchmaking. Its core differentiator is an extensive personality questionnaire, often taking 15-40 minutes to complete, designed to assess 32 personality traits. This data-driven methodology aims to connect individuals not just on superficial interests, but on deep psychological compatibility, making it an ideal choice for young professionals who value logic, efficiency, and a robust foundation for a long-term relationship. If youโ€™re serious about finding your life partner and trust in algorithms, Parship is an indispensable tool.

Key Features:

  • Comprehensive Personality Test: The cornerstone of Parship, this detailed questionnaire assesses your character, values, lifestyle, and relationship expectations to create a unique profile.
  • Compatibility Score: For each suggested match, Parship provides a compatibility score based on the personality test results, indicating how well you align.
  • Guided Communication: The platform offers structured steps for initial communication, from sending a “smile” to asking pre-defined questions, easing the ice-breaking process.
  • “Contact Guarantee”: Parship often offers a guarantee that you will make a certain number of contacts within your subscription period, or they will extend your membership.
  • Strict Privacy and Security: Parship prioritizes user privacy and employs robust security measures to protect personal data.

Advantages for Young Professionals:

  • High Success Rate for Serious Relationships: Parshipโ€™s scientifically proven matching algorithm significantly increases the likelihood of finding a deeply compatible partner for a long-term relationship.
  • Serious Intent and Commitment: Due to the lengthy sign-up process and premium subscription, users on Parship are generally highly committed and genuinely looking for lasting love, saving you time from casual encounters.
  • Intelligent Matching: Matches are based on fundamental personality traits and values, reducing the need for extensive trial-and-error dating. This means more productive dates and less wasted time.
  • Mature and Established User Base: The demographic skews slightly older and more established, aligning well with the goals and life stages of many young professionals.
  • Strong Presence in the Netherlands: Parship is a well-recognized and highly utilized platform in the Dutch market for serious daters.

Disadvantages for Young Professionals:

  • High Cost: Parship is one of the most expensive dating platforms, with subscriptions required for virtually all communication features. This investment, however, is often seen as a filter for serious users.
  • Lengthy Sign-Up Process: The comprehensive personality test requires a significant initial time investment, which can be a deterrent for some.
  • Smaller User Base (Niche): While active, its user base is smaller than mass-market apps due to its niche focus and cost, potentially limiting options in less populated areas.
  • Less Suitable for Casual Dating: If you are not looking for a serious, long-term commitment, Parship is definitively not the right choice.

6. OkCupid: Data-Driven Compatibility for Diverse Professionals

Website: OkCupid

Overview:
OkCupid revolutionized online dating by introducing thousands of questions that users could answer to determine compatibility percentages with potential matches. This data-driven approach allows for an incredibly nuanced understanding of a personโ€™s beliefs, quirks, and desires, moving far beyond simple profile bios. For young professionals who value intellectual compatibility, open-mindedness, and a diverse pool of potential partners, OkCupid offers an unparalleled depth of connection. Itโ€™s particularly strong for those with specific interests or niche preferences, as its question-and-answer system allows for highly tailored matching.

Key Features:

  • Extensive Questionnaires: Answer thousands of multiple-choice questions on everything from politics and religion to lifestyle and personal preferences. Your answers determine your compatibility percentage with others.
  • Compatibility Percentage: Each profile displays a compatibility percentage with yours, based on shared answers and importance ratings.
  • Detailed Profiles: Profiles are rich with information, including answers to questions, photos, and personal essays.
  • “DoubleTake” Feature: A swipe-based interface for quick browsing, while still showing compatibility scores.
  • Inclusivity: OkCupid is known for its wide range of gender identities and sexual orientations, making it a welcoming platform for diverse users.

Advantages for Young Professionals:

  • Deep Compatibility Matching: The extensive questionnaire system allows for incredibly precise matching based on shared values, interests, and even eccentricities, saving time on incompatible dates.
  • Reveals Personality and Intellect: The question-and-answer format encourages users to showcase their opinions and thought processes, appealing to professionals seeking intellectual stimulation.
  • Excellent for Niche Interests: If you have very specific hobbies, political views, or lifestyle choices, OkCupidโ€™s detailed profiles make it easier to find like-minded individuals.
  • Functional Free Version: Unlike many other platforms, OkCupidโ€™s free version is quite robust, allowing users to send messages, browse profiles, and answer questions without immediate payment.
  • Diverse User Base: Attracts a wide range of individuals, including many educated and open-minded professionals, particularly in the more progressive Dutch cities.

Disadvantages for Young Professionals:

  • Time-Consuming Profile Setup: To truly benefit from the compatibility algorithm, you need to invest significant time answering a substantial number of questions.
  • Information Overload: The sheer volume of information on profiles can be overwhelming, requiring more time to review potential matches thoroughly.
  • Variable User Intent: While many users are serious, the free nature of the basic app means thereโ€™s still a mix of casual daters, requiring careful discernment.
  • Less Emphasis on Visuals: While photos are present, the focus is heavily on content and answers, which might not appeal to those who prioritize initial visual attraction.
  • Paid Features for Visibility: To see who liked you or to use advanced search filters, a premium “A-List” subscription is required.
